Hello, I have tried to compile wxWindows 2.4.2 following the http://www.digitalmars.com/~arjan/ instructions but without the dmcpatchkit.zip (which is for 2.4.1 right ?). I ran into this error message : dmc -c -cpp -Ae -Ar -mn -D_WINDOWS -6 -a8 -Nc -c -H -HD..\..\d_mars -HO- -DW XMSW -D__WIN32__ -D__WIN95__ -D__WXDEBUG__ -I..\..\include -I..\..\lib\_sc -I..\..\contrib\include -I..\../src/regex;..\../src/png;..\../src/jpeg;..\.. /src/zlib;..\../src/tiff ..\..\src\common\fileconf.cpp -o..\..\src\common\fileconf.obj ((m_linesTail) ? m_linesTail->Text().c_str() : wxEmptyString) ); ^ ..\..\src\common\fileconf.cpp(1209) : Error: ambiguous reference to symbol Had: wxLogTrace(char const *,...) and: wxLogTrace(char const *,char const *,...) --- errorlevel 1 --- errorlevel 1 Are there any corrections I am supposed to make before compiling ? Thanks for helping and congratulations for all the good job from the DM Team. Denis |

wxlogTrace is a method for reporting wxWindows errors, so you should be able to comemnt out the wxLogtrace calls without affecting your own program. Under debugging conditions wxLogTrace gives a report, under release mode it compiles to nothing
